Olivia Westmorland

Olivia Westmorland

Views:
1,160,860
Subscribers:
3,150
Videos:
14
Duration:
1:50:00
United Kingdom
United Kingdom

Olivia Westmorland is a British YouTube content creator with roughly 3.15 thousand subscribers, with his content totaling over 1.16 million views views across 14 videos.

Created on ● Channel Link: https://www.youtube.com/@OliviaWestmorland